Abstract

The utility model discloses a lifting tea table, which comprises a box body, a lifting unit, a tea tray, a plywood unit and a linkage unit; the tea tray is arranged on the inner side of the abdicating slotted hole, the lifting unit is arranged between the tea tray and the inner bottom surface of the box body, and the lifting unit drives the tea tray to ascend to the abdicating slotted hole or drives the tea tray to descend into the box body; the opening plate unit comprises two top plates and a plurality of connecting arms, the upper ends of the connecting arms are connected with the lower surfaces of the top plates, the lower ends of the connecting arms are hinged with the inner side wall of the box body, one end of the linkage unit is connected with the connecting arms, and the other end of the linkage unit is connected with the lifting unit; the application aims at providing a over-and-under type tea table, hides the tea tray in the box, has saved the space, has improved the holistic aesthetic property of tea table.

Referring to fig. 1 to 7, a lifting tea table includes a box body 1, a lifting unit 2, a tea tray 3, a plywood unit 4 and a linkage unit 5; the tea tray is characterized in that a abdicating slotted hole is formed in the upper end face of the box body 1, the tea tray 3 is located on the inner side of the abdicating slotted hole, the lifting unit 2 is arranged between the tea tray 3 and the inner bottom face of the box body 1, and the lifting unit 2 drives the tea tray 3 to ascend to the abdicating slotted hole or drives the tea tray 3 to descend into the box body 1;
the plywood unit 4 comprises two top plates 41 and a plurality of connecting arms 42, the upper ends of the connecting arms 42 are connected with the lower surfaces of the top plates 41, the lower ends of the connecting arms 42 are hinged with the inner side wall of the box body 1, one end of the linkage unit 5 is connected with the connecting arms 42, and the other end of the linkage unit 5 is connected with the lifting unit 2;
when the lifting unit 2 drives the tea tray 3 to ascend or descend, the lifting unit 2 drives the two connecting arms 42 to rotate towards opposite directions through the linkage unit 5, so that the two top plates 41 rotate towards directions away from each other or directions close to each other, and the abdicating slotted holes are opened or closed.

In order to ensure the rotating stability of the top plate 41, two ends of the top plate 41 are hinged to the side wall of the box body 1 through connecting arms 42, and a plurality of corresponding linkage units 5 are arranged and are respectively used for realizing linkage between the corresponding connecting arms 42 and the lifting unit.
In this embodiment, the side wall of the box body 1 is provided with an installation plate 11, and the installation plate 11 is provided with a guide groove 111; the lower extreme of connecting arm 42 is provided with guide block 421, guide block 421 is located in guide way 111, the lower extreme of connecting arm 42 pass through guide block 421 with the rotation of mounting panel 11 is realized and is connected.
Guide way 111 includes circular recess 111a and bar groove 111b, circular recess 111a with bar groove 111b intercommunication just bar groove 111b is located circular recess 111 a's top, guide block 421 is the cuboid structure, the cuboid structure with the relative terminal surface of circular recess 111a is the arcwall face, the width of cuboid structure is less than bar groove 111 b's width, bar groove 111b sets up along vertical direction.
With this structure, the guide block 421 can rotate in the circular groove 111a and can move up and down in the strip groove 111 b. When the opening plate unit 4 is closed, the guide block 421 is located in the strip-shaped groove 111b, and at this time, the two top plates 41 of the opening plate unit 4 are flush with the upper end surface of the case 1.
Along with linkage unit 5 drives open plate unit 4 and opens, open plate unit 4 is whole a short distance of moving down earlier, the distance of removal is the gliding distance of guide block 421 in bar groove 111b, until guide block 421 landing to circular recess 111a in, then, guide block 421 is rotary motion in circular recess 111a, as connecting arm 42's rotatory fulcrum, linkage unit 5 drives the roof 41 of both sides through corresponding connecting arm 42 and rotates towards the direction of keeping away from each other, make two roof 41 rotate the both sides to tea tray 3 respectively, at this in-process, the tea tray is promoted to the slotted hole of stepping down by lift unit 2.
The closing process and the opening process of the opening plate unit 4 are opposite, the guide block 421 rotates in the circular groove 111a as the rotating fulcrum of the connecting arm 42, when the opposite ends of the two top plates 41 contact above the tea tray 3, at this time, because the opposite ends of the two top plates 41 are abutted, the guide block 421 cannot rotate in the circular groove 111a, along with the continuous lifting of the linkage unit 5, the linkage units 5 on both sides push the connecting arm 42 to move upwards, namely, the guide block 421 enters the strip-shaped groove 111b and moves upwards until the guide block 421 moves in place, and at this time, the two top plates 41 are flush with the upper end face of the box body 1.
Preferably, the linkage unit 5 includes a first connecting rod 51, a second connecting rod 52 and a third connecting rod 53, one end of the first connecting rod 51 is hinged to the outer side of the connecting arm 42, the other end of the first connecting rod 51 is hinged to one end of the second connecting rod 52, the middle of the second connecting rod 52 is hinged to the inner wall of the box body 1, the middle of the second connecting rod 52 is located below the guide block 421, the other end of the second connecting rod 52 is hinged to the third connecting rod 53, and the other end of the third connecting rod 53 is hinged to the lifting unit 2.
Adopt this kind of structure, through the hinge joint structure of syllogic, with the drive effect of the vertical direction of lift unit 2, when turning into the rotation effect of linking arm 42 and roof 41 counterbalance, the linking arm 42 rises or the decline effect, can save installation space, through the lift unit 2 control the lift of tea tray 3 and the opening or closing of opening plate unit 4 simultaneously, reduces the drive end, when simplifying the structure, can also guarantee the synchronism of action.
In this application, still include silica gel sealing washer 6, silica gel sealing washer 6 sets up the pore wall of the slotted hole of stepping down, tea tray 3 rises to when stepping down in the slotted hole, silica gel sealing washer 6's lower extreme with the edge of tea tray 3 meets.
The lower extreme of silica gel sealing washer 6 sets up to the back taper structure, and when tea tray 3 rose and targetting in place, silica gel sealing washer 6 was hugged closely with the edge of tea tray 3, prevents that the water seepage on the tea tray 3 from getting into in the box 1, components and parts such as protection motor, circuit board.
Specifically, still include electronic detection switch 7, electronic detection switch 7 with the lift unit 2 electricity is connected, electronic detection switch 7 sets up the inner wall of the slotted hole of stepping down is used for detecting the condition of targetting in place of tea tray 3.
Can set up control button on the surface of box 1, realize the control of the rising or the decline of lift unit 2 through the button, when tea tray 3 was close to electronic detection switch 7, electronic detection switch 7 detected that tea tray 3 moved and targets in place to send the signal and make lift unit 2 automatic shutdown work. The electric detection switch 7 can have a position memory function, and after the power failure is recovered, the position set before can be memorized.
Preferably, the lifting unit 2 comprises a scissor type lifting structure and a lifting plate, the scissor type lifting structure is connected between the inner bottom surface of the box body 1 and the lifting plate, the lifting plate is connected with the tea tray 3, and the lifting plate is connected with the lower end of the linkage unit 5.
Adopt and cut fork elevation structure, the motor through the bottom drives the lifter plate and reciprocates, and the motor is not illustrated in the figure, cuts fork elevation structure when going up and down, drives the oscilaltion of plywood unit 4 or upset through linkage unit 5. The lateral wall of the box body 1 is provided with a wire hole and a water pipe hole.
